Nails of the Week: Dark Holly-Green Sparkle
It's been ages since I did a nail post but since it's the festive season, I figured it would be nice to do frosty evergreen tips since it's easy to do and makes SO much impact.
All you need is a dark green polish (or any color you want), repositionable glue from the craft store (the kind that dries tacky) and a loose pigment shadow.
A pale shimmer on top of a dark polish looks most dramatic.
A duochrome shimmer is more interesting but ANY shimmery loose shadow you have works.
Sparkles show up more dramatically against creme polishes; they blend into shimmery/metallic polishes.
Before using the repositionable glue, dilute it with a little bit of water so it's not too thick.
If you don't have a disposable nail polish bottle, just use a small paint brush from the art store.
Translucent interference pigments like MAC's Reflecks Transparent Pink, Transparent Teal, etc are the best.
